tinygrad/.github/workflows
qazal 38ecefaacb
RANGEIFY=1 allreduce (#12260)
* ci

* extract mops

* work

* assert early

* port this?

* can realize shard

* allreduce passing

* notes

* better handling of shard

* err

* outerworld allreduce twice

* work

* don't tag movement ops

* don't tag movement ops

* delete old logic

* 19 failing + ram

* cleanup

* reset stuff

* simplest failing test

* diff

* test_ones

* allreduce work

* allreduce more work

* down to 22 failing tests

* port _device_num

* replace creates a new UOp here

* pour symbolic everywhere

* 7 failing

* focus on allreduce

* work

* cleanup

* more ci

* fix test_schedule_ring

* post index const shape

* much better

* diff cleanup
2025-09-24 18:13:08 +03:00
..
autogen.yml only run autogen tests on change (#12049) 2025-09-05 23:53:01 -07:00
benchmark.yml skip slow cifar bf16 on red benchmark (#12213) 2025-09-16 14:55:01 -04:00
benchmark_search.yml add timeout to benchmark_search and mlperf action (#11058) 2025-07-02 14:17:34 -04:00
docs.yml add strict mkdocs check (#5497) 2024-07-15 14:21:37 -07:00
mlperf.yml feat: bump mlperf workflow timeout to 6 hours (#11440) 2025-07-30 14:12:12 -07:00
python-publish.yml update gh actions (#3033) 2024-01-09 17:52:22 -08:00
szdiff.yml update gh actions (#3033) 2024-01-09 17:52:22 -08:00
test.yml RANGEIFY=1 allreduce (#12260) 2025-09-24 18:13:08 +03:00